EBBSFLEET UNITED are this week bracing themselves for a wave of offers for their first-team stars after alerting fans to a series of forthcoming boardroom changes to make the National League club self-sufficient.
Five years on from the takeover by KEH Sports which saved the club from extinction in 2013, billionaire chairman Dr Abdulla al-Humaidi says it’s time for a major restructure at Stonebridge Road to ensure the club is “fully prepared for the challenges ahead”.
